There are a number of books being written that say "church is broken". Some even think that church has become a business. In order to determine if church is broken we need to have a standard to contrast it against. The standard which every church is contrasted with is THE ACTS CHURCH. What is "THE ACTS CHURCH”?

Acts 2:43-47
“And fear came upon every soul: and many wonders and signs were done by the apostles.
And all that believed were together, and had all things common;
And sold their possessions and goods, and parted them to all men, as every man had need.
And they, continuing daily with one accord in the temple, and breaking bread from house to house, did eat their meat with gladness and singleness of heart,
Praising God, and having favour with all the people. And the Lord added to the church daily as should be saved.”

This is the famous passage about the ultimate New Testament Church…THE ACTS CHURCH. This church is a rarity today. The most asked question I get from sub-30 year olds is: "Why don't we see signs and wonders in churches today?" Basically they are asking why can’t we experience THE ACTS CHURCH today?

Acts 2:43-47 lists the EFFECTS that some people wish we had in church today…
LOVE is the giving of a value and not expecting anything in return.
The EFFECTS that are listed are LOVE towards each other. In fact, it looks like the desired EFFECTS are Jesus' SECOND commandment! We have seen that LOVE is the ultimate EFFECT of specific CAUSES. What were the CAUSES of THE ACTS CHURCH?

The Bible is written from CAUSE to EFFECT. Notice, the preceding verse (Acts 2:42) gives the CAUSES:
“And they continued stedfastly in the apostles’ doctrine and fellowship, and in breaking of bread, and in prayers.”

There are four CAUSES to getting the EFFECTS of THE ACTS CHURCH:
-Apostles’ doctrine
-Fellowship
-Breaking of bread
-Prayers

Do these CAUSES look familiar?
How many of these CAUSES do you see in today's churches?



JESUS' FIRST COMMANDMENT
Notice, in Mark 12:30, Jesus says the following when explaining the FIRST commandment:
“And thou shalt love the Lord thy God with all thy heart, and with all thy soul, and with all thy mind, and with all thy strength: this is the first commandment.”

Jesus lists four parts. Actually, every person is made up of these four parts:
Heart – emotion
Soul – spirit
Mind – mental
Strength – physical

Paul refers to the New Testament church as the BODY. Now look at the four causes of THE ACTS CHURCH! Acts 2:42 address all four areas for the New Testament Church (BODY):
Mental - Apostles’ doctrine
Emotion - Fellowship
Physical - Breaking of bread
Spirit – Prayers

In a previous post, we saw that Jesus' FIRST commandment is a CAUSE and the EFFECT is the SECOND commandment. Jesus' FIRST and SECOND commandment are ONE because they are both halves of causality (CAUSE and EFFECT) . Is it surprising that the same principle would be true for the New Testament Church (BODY) as it is for the New Testament INDIVIDUAL BODY?

Whether it is the individual doing the FIRST commandment or the New Testament Church: When the body is operating in all four areas, then the EFFECTS of a believing body are seen.

Acts 2:42 is how the church collectively does Jesus' FIRST commandment!

The EFFECTS God wants to see in church are Acts 2:43-47; the church collectively doing Jesus' SECOND commandment!
